Overview
The STM32H735ZGT6 is a high-performance microcontroller from STMicroelectronics, based on the Arm® Cortex®-M7 32-bit RISC core. This device operates at frequencies up to 550 MHz and features a double-precision floating-point unit (FPU) compliant with IEEE 754 standards. The Cortex-M7 core includes 32 Kbytes of instruction cache and 32 Kbytes of data cache, along with DSP instructions and a memory protection unit (MPU) to enhance application security.
The STM32H735ZGT6 incorporates 1 Mbyte of embedded flash memory and up to 564 Kbytes of RAM, including various types of memory such as ITCM, AXI, DTCM, and backup RAM. It also features an extensive range of I/Os and peripherals connected to APB, AHB, and AXI buses, ensuring robust and efficient system operation.
This microcontroller is designed to support advanced graphical user interfaces through the Chrom-ART Accelerator and an LCD-TFT controller, and it includes multiple communication interfaces such as USB, Ethernet, and CAN. The device also integrates cryptographic and hash acceleration, a true random number generator, and various analog peripherals like ADCs, DACs, and operational amplifiers.
Key Specifications
Specification | Details |
---|---|
Core | 32-bit Arm® Cortex®-M7 CPU with DP-FPU, L1 cache: 32-Kbyte data cache and 32-Kbyte instruction cache, up to 550 MHz, MPU, 1177 DMIPS/2.14 DMIPS/MHz (Dhrystone 2.1), and DSP instructions |
Memories | 1 Mbyte of embedded flash memory with ECC, 564 Kbytes of SRAM (including 128 Kbytes of data TCM RAM, 432 Kbytes of system RAM, and 4 Kbytes of backup SRAM) |
External Memory | Flexible external memory controller with up to 24-bit data bus: SRAM, PSRAM, SDRAM/LPSDR SDRAM, NOR/NAND memories |
Interfaces | 2 x Octo-SPI interface with XiP and on-the-fly decryption support, 2 x SD/SDIO/MMC interface, USB 2.0 high-speed/full-speed device/host/OTG controller, Ethernet MAC interface with DMA controller |
Analog Peripherals | 2 x 16-bit ADCs up to 3.6 MSPS, 1 x 12-bit ADC up to 5 MSPS, 2 x comparators, 2 x operational amplifiers, 2 x 12-bit D/A converters |
Timers | Seventeen 16-bit timers (including 5 low power timers) and four 32-bit timers, each with up to 4 IC/OC/PWM or pulse counter and quadrature (incremental) encoder input |
Communication Interfaces | Up to 5 x I2C FM+ interfaces, up to 5 USARTs/5 UARTs, up to 6 SPIs, 2 x SAI (serial audio interface), 1 x FD/TT-CAN and 2 x FD-CAN, Ethernet MAC interface |
Power and Clock Management | 1.62 V to 3.6 V application supply and I/O, POR, PDR, PVD and BOR, dedicated USB power, embedded DCDC and LDO regulator |
Package | LQFP 144 20x20x1.4 mm, Industrial grade, ECOPACK2 compliant |
Key Features
- High-Performance Core: 32-bit Arm® Cortex®-M7 CPU with DP-FPU, operating at up to 550 MHz.
- Memory and Cache: 1 Mbyte of embedded flash memory with ECC, 564 Kbytes of SRAM, and L1 cache for efficient execution.
- Analog Peripherals: Includes 2 x 16-bit ADCs, 1 x 12-bit ADC, 2 x comparators, 2 x operational amplifiers, and 2 x 12-bit D/A converters.
- Communication Interfaces: Supports USB 2.0, Ethernet MAC, up to 5 x I2C FM+ interfaces, up to 5 USARTs/5 UARTs, and multiple SPI and SAI interfaces.
- Cryptographic and Hash Acceleration: AES 128, 192, 256, TDES, HASH (MD5, SHA-1, SHA-2), HMAC, and true random number generator.
- Mathematical Acceleration: CORDIC for trigonometric functions and FMAC for filter functions.
- Graphics and Display: Chrom-ART Accelerator for enhanced graphical user interface and LCD-TFT controller supporting up to XGA resolution.
- Low Power Modes: Sleep, Stop, and Standby modes to optimize power consumption.
- Security Features: MPU, secure firmware upgrade support, ROP, PC-ROP, tamper detection, and 96-bit unique ID.
Applications
- Industrial Automation: Suitable for control systems, motor control, and industrial communication protocols like CAN and Ethernet.
- Medical Devices: Can be used in medical equipment requiring high precision and reliability, such as diagnostic devices and patient monitoring systems.
- Aerospace and Defense: Applicable in systems requiring high performance, security, and reliability, such as navigation and communication systems.
- Automotive Systems: Ideal for advanced driver-assistance systems (ADAS), infotainment systems, and vehicle control units.
- Consumer Electronics: Can be used in high-end consumer devices requiring advanced graphics and communication capabilities, such as smart home devices and gaming consoles.
Q & A
- What is the core architecture of the STM32H735ZGT6?
The STM32H735ZGT6 is based on the 32-bit Arm® Cortex®-M7 CPU with a double-precision floating-point unit (FPU).
- What is the maximum operating frequency of the STM32H735ZGT6?
The maximum operating frequency is up to 550 MHz.
- How much flash and RAM memory does the STM32H735ZGT6 have?
The device has 1 Mbyte of embedded flash memory and up to 564 Kbytes of SRAM.
- What types of analog peripherals are available on the STM32H735ZGT6?
The device includes 2 x 16-bit ADCs, 1 x 12-bit ADC, 2 x comparators, 2 x operational amplifiers, and 2 x 12-bit D/A converters.
- Does the STM32H735ZGT6 support cryptographic functions?
Yes, it supports AES 128, 192, 256, TDES, HASH (MD5, SHA-1, SHA-2), HMAC, and includes a true random number generator.
- What communication interfaces are available on the STM32H735ZGT6?
The device supports USB 2.0, Ethernet MAC, up to 5 x I2C FM+ interfaces, up to 5 USARTs/5 UARTs, and multiple SPI and SAI interfaces.
- What is the power supply range for the STM32H735ZGT6?
The application supply and I/O range is from 1.62 V to 3.6 V.
- Does the STM32H735ZGT6 have any low power modes?
Yes, it supports Sleep, Stop, and Standby modes to optimize power consumption.
- What security features are included in the STM32H735ZGT6?
The device includes an MPU, secure firmware upgrade support, ROP, PC-ROP, tamper detection, and a 96-bit unique ID.
- What is the package type and size of the STM32H735ZGT6?
The device is available in an LQFP 144 package with dimensions of 20x20x1.4 mm.
- Is the STM32H735ZGT6 compliant with any environmental standards?
Yes, it is ECOPACK2 compliant.